The immune system is a network of biological systems that protects an organism from disease. It detects and responds to a wide range of threats—including viruses, bacteria, parasites, cancer cells, and foreign objects—by distinguishing them from the body’s own healthy tissues (“self” vs “non-self”). Nearly all organisms have some form of immune defense, though complexity varies across species. Most organisms use layered protection. Physical barriers (like skin and mucous membranes) block pathogen entry; if pathogens breach these barriers, the innate immune system provides an immediate, non-specific response. If needed, the adaptive immune system mounts a tailored, antigen-specific response and builds immunological memory, enabling faster and stronger protection during later encounters with the same pathogen. Dysfunction of immune regulation can lead to disease, including immunodeficiency (recurrent severe infections), autoimmunity (immune attack on self tissues), and inflammatory or cancer-related problems.
